Top US Officials Express Full-Throated Support for Israel Amid Gaza Rocket Attacks

Israelis take cover as a siren sounds warning of incoming rockets from Gaza, in the southern city of Ashkelon May 5, 2019. Photo: Reuters / Amir Cohen.
Top US officials from both sides of the aisle expressed full-throated backing for Israel this past weekend as it faced a rocket assault from the Gaza Strip.
“Once again, Israel faces a barrage of deadly rocket attacks by terrorist groups Hamas and Islamic Jihad,” President Donald Trump tweeted. We support Israel 100% in its defense of its citizens.”
“To the Gazan people — these terrorist acts against Israel will bring you nothing but more misery,” Trump added. “END the violence and work towards peace — it can happen!”
Vice President Mike Pence tweeted, “We strongly condemn the attacks in Gaza by Hamas terrorists. Israel has the absolute right to defend itself & the U.S. stands by our great ally Israel.”
A State Department statement said, “The United States strongly condemns the ongoing barrage of rocket attacks by Hamas and Palestinian Islamic Jihad from Gaza upon innocent civilians and their communities across Israel. We call on those responsible for the violence to cease this aggression immediately. We stand with Israel and fully support its right to self defense against these abhorrent attacks.”
House Majority Leader Steny Hoyer said, “Hamas must immediately stop launching rockets into Israel. The targeting of innocent communities is never acceptable, as is the exploitation of protected sites like schools and mosques by Hamas and its affiliates for the purpose of launching attacks. Israel has every right to defend itself against these rocket attacks from Gaza. They were a gross and blatant violation of international law, and the Israeli actions to neutralize rocket launchers and prevent further attacks are entirely justified. The United States Congress, in a bipartisan fashion, stands strongly in support of our ally Israel and its right to protect its citizens from terror.”
Senate Minority Leader Chuck Schumer told Jewish Insider, “Israel has every right to defend herself from indiscriminate rockets attacks, the same right as any other nation. The United States stands shoulder-to-shoulder with the people of Israel.”
